HOST: Welcome to our podcast, today we're talking with an expert about the Professional Certificate in Network Architecture. Can you tell us a little bit about what this course covers? GUEST: Absolutely, this course covers network design principles, routing protocols like BGP and OSPF, network security best practices, cloud networking, virtualization, and SDN. It's designed to equip IT professionals with in-demand skills. HOST: That sounds comprehensive.
